You guessed it right! Avocados, which are very common now in India too, can help lower LDL, reducing the risk of stroke and heart disease.
The fruit also has more potassium than bananas and is suitable for heart health.
However, if you take blood thinners or have irritable bowel syndrome, have it only after speaking to your doctor.
Fifty gms of avocado, which is about a third of a medium-sized avocado, is the correct daily serving size.
